Inauguration of the Permanent Exhibition at RBU on ‘Rabindranath Tagore in Italy’

 Permanent Exhibition at RBU on ‘Rabindranath Tagore in Italy’

Kolkata, 13th December, 2023:The Permanent Exhibition of ‘Rabindranath Tagore in Italy’ was inaugurated on 11th December 2023 at the Rabindra Bharati Museum in Jorasanko. The exhibition was inaugurated by the Consul General of Italy in KolkataGianlucaRubagotti and the Vice Chancellor of Rabindra Bharati University, Mr Subhro Kamal Mukherjee.

The permanent gallery at Rabindra Bharati Museum, Jorasanko, is designed as an experiential journey exploring Tagore’s time in Italy and the ongoing bond ever since between Italy and his legacy at RBU and VBU.

The primary objective of the gallery is to celebrate the connection between Tagore and Italy. The journey and events surrounding Tagore’s three visits to Italy are highlighted. A comprehensive glimpse into the places and the time through visuals and quotes traces the link between Italian scholars and artists with the Tagore Family/RBU/VishwaBharati University.

Ambassador of Italy H. E. Vincenzo De Luca stated: “Tagore is one of the most loved non-Italian poets in my Country. He started becoming famous when, after he was awarded the Nobel Prize, his works started being available on the shelves of bookstores throughout Italy …. Italian readers even today love his way of depicting nature and its relation with men, as well as the spirit of universalism transpiring through his poems. We thought it was important to create a space, inside his house-museum, which could help the viewers not only discover what the great poet did in Italy but also understand the links and interactions that were created between our two cultures.”

A team was organised to prepare the content and the display of the Gallery, in collaboration with Rabindra Bharati University, under the guidance of Dr Baisakhi Mitra. Prof. Mario Prayer from La Sapienza University of Rome was in charge of the scientific research and content curation.

The Consul General of Italy to Kolkata, GianlucaRubagotti, visited the museum in Shantiniketan, to collect pictures of the great poet during his stays in the different Italian cities; and Sonia Guha curated the exhibition design and planning, with an innovative way of displaying the various materials.

The four walls of the room have a dedicated narrative. Vistors would get to witness ‘Tagore Speaks’, – his quotes which allow one to see Italy through his eyes. To the right of it is ‘Italy Speaks’ which has selected publications showcasing the popularity of Tagore in Italy.His poem dedicated to Italy and Formichi’s translation of it is framed in dual motifs, a pattern from Shantiniketan leather craft and a Tulip relief border pattern from Italian architecture.

The final wall talks about the World of Creatives who inspired or drew inspiration from Rabindranath Tagore.

Keeping the Heritage status and age of the building in mind. Only minimal intervention with appropriate materials and methods of execution is used. The visual identity of the original heritage structure is as much as possible maintained keeping with Italy’s long-standing commitment to the Conservation of built and cultural heritage.

Mr Subhro Kamal Mukherjee, Vice Chancellor of RBU said, “It is an honour to have collaborated with the Italian Government on this project. We believe that this gallery will give a lot of insight to Tagore’s work during his visits to Italy.”

The inauguration was enhanced by the dance performance of Ileana Citaristi, the first dancer of foreign origin to be conferred the Padma Shri, and an Italian Odissi and Chhau dancer.

Ocean-bound plastic pollution is a pressing environmental issue with far-reaching consequences. When plastic waste enters the ocean, it takes hundreds of years to break down, posing a significant threat to marine life, ecosystems, and human well-being. Plastic debris is a vector for harmful substances, absorbing and accumulating toxic chemicals from the surrounding seawater. This leads to bioaccumulation through the food chain and ultimately affects humans who consume seafood. Coastal communities, especially those reliant on tourism and fisheries, experience negative consequences as their beaches and marine habitats become littered with plastic debris.

Tiger Woods Leads the World’s Elite at the 2023 Hero World Challenge

Tiger Woods

Bengaluru,2nd December 2023: : Tiger Woods teed off in his first semi-competitive round at the Pro-Am ahead of the 2023 Hero World Challenge at Albany in the Bahamas. The field of 20 elite stars includes World No. 1 Scottie Scheffler, who wants to end his run of two successive second places behind the Norwegian star, Viktor Hovland, who bids to become the first player to win the Hero World Challenge three times in a row.

Woods returns to action for the first time since he withdrew after the second round of the Masters in Augusta this April.

Playing without a limp, that has often been seen in Woods’ walk, the 15-time Major winning legend, played his Pro-Am round with Dr. Pawan Munjal, the Executive Chairman of Hero MotoCorp. It was clearly a moment to cherish as Woods plagued by injuries was teeing off at his own event for the first time since 2019. Woods is a five-time winner of the tournament.

Marking the tenth year of their association with the event, though the edition in 2020 was cancelled due to Covid, Hero MotoCorp have raised the prize pool to $ 4.5 million from the erstwhile $ 3.5. The winner picks a cool $ 1 million. The purse will swell to $ 5 million in 2024.

It is one of the most star-studded fields in a non-Majors in the entire year and it included a dozen Major champions, who among them have won 3 Majors, including 15 by Woods, who feels he still has some more Majors in him. He won his 14th Major in 2008 and the 15th in 2019 at the Masters. The same year he added a 82nd PGA Tour title at Zozo Championships in Japan.

The field includes the current World No. 1 Scottie Scheffler and five others who at some stage have held World No.1 ranking. The club includes Woods, who has been World No, 1 for a record 683 weeks and the others are Jordan Spieth, Justin Thomas, Justin Rose and Jason Day.

Hovland is coming off a great year. When he won his second HWC title, he was 10th in the world, now he is No, 4. He had a great Ryder Cup with the winning Europe team and won three times at the Memorial, the BMW and the Tour Championships. He was also the FedEx Cup champion for 2023.

Scottie won the Phoenix Open and the PLAYERS and was in Top-10 no less than 17 times and made cut in each of his 23 starts. His amazing consistency has been his hallmark.

Jordan Spieth recalling his debut at the HWC in 2014 and how well he played that week for 26-under, admitted that it was the “best week of his career”.

He said, “That was fun. I was 21, so I don’t think flying across the world and playing a few days later was that big of a deal to be honest. But it was a cool two-week stretch of Australia and then at the Hero World Challenge at Isleworth,” he recalled.

“That Isleworth week I would put that up there as maybe the best golf I’ve played in my life. I don’t think I’ve ever played better for four days than I did there. I still think about how it felt swinging the club that week and how the ball was coming off and how easy the game was.”

Justin Thomas and Collin Morikawa, both two-time Major champions have fallen out of Top-10. Thomas is as low as 27th, but is hoping that this week’s HWC will show him a better direction for 2024.

There are three debutants, including two major winners. They are the 2023 US Open champion Wyndham Clark and The Open champion, Brian Harman.

Then there is Will Zalatoris, who will also be making his first competitive start, since being forced to pull out 30 minutes before teeing off at Augusta this year.

The 2017 winner Rickie Fowler is another one looking to get set for 2024 after this week, as he resumes his walk to Top-10 in the world.

Political Metrics presents comprehensive Exit Poll Analysis for Telangana Assembly Elections 2023

New Delhi, December 1st, 2023: In the lead-up to the upcoming Telangana Assembly Elections 2023, Political Metrics, a distinguished Political Strategy Consulting firm in India, released its Exit Poll Analysis. Known for its specialized services ranging from Political Public Relations to Campaign War Room Management, Political Metrics offers a comprehensive overview of the electoral landscape, projecting likely outcomes based on meticulous research and analysis.

Exit pole analysis

Exit Poll Analysis:

Political Metrics projects the Congress party to emerge as the leading contender, with an expected seat range of 65-70 and a corresponding vote share of 43%. This forecast reflects strategic campaign management, skillfully led by the Sunil Kanugolu team, addressing anti-incumbency sentiments and competing effectively with the BJP.

In the analysis, the BRS is projected to secure the second position with an expected seat range of 31- 37 and a corresponding vote share of 37%. Despite facing challenges in mitigating anti-incumbency factors, particularly dissatisfaction among unemployed individuals and government employees, the BRS has demonstrated resilience in key segments.

The BJP is expected to secure 8-12 seats, accompanied by a vote share of 13%. Noteworthy performance in certain districts showcases the party’s potential, but sustaining momentum has been hindered by internal factors, including alleged power struggles and affiliations with other parties.

Maintaining its stronghold in the Hyderabad region, the MIM is projected to secure 6 seats, while the BSP under the leadership of RS Praveen Kumar is expected to emerge victorious in the Sirpur Kagaznagar assembly segment. Additionally, CPI is anticipated to secure one seat.

The exit poll results reflect a dynamic electoral landscape in Telangana, highlighting shifts in voter sentiments and strategic campaign maneuvers.
